Tasting in progress. On a Provençal red kick right now and exploring various expressions. This one game highly recommended from Flatiron Wines. Nose right upon popping the cork is super intense rustic spices & herbs. Has some deep bay leave or basil note, rosemary, pepper, etc. Palate is super rustic and earthy. Same herbal and spicy notes but a dominant cigar tobacco note comes thru on the palate with a bitter coffee bean note on the finish. Pretty powerful, needs to open up for a couple hours to settle down and integrate. After 24 hours open this one turns smoooooth and integrates incredibly well. the power softens a lot. this is a delcicious savory wine that highlights an “old tobacco” kind of flavor that is super fun.
